]]>The corona pandemic has affected every industry and the most affected was the travel and hospitality sector. People were restricted from traveling and staying anywhere other than their homes. The heightened health consciousness among the people is also another reason for the industry’s downfall.
OYO is the third most valued Indian startup after Paytm, an online payment service and Byju’s, an educational startup. Ritesh Agarwal, CEO of OYO has already said in his statement that their revenue dropped to 60% during March when the lockdown began.
Other than OYO several other hospitality chains like Indian Hotels Co, Lemon Tree, and Chalet Hotels have also witnessed a considerable loss in these critical times. Indian Hotels has suffered a 50% loss in their net worth, whereas Lemon Tree and Chalet Hotels have seen a 64% and 63% drop in their values respectively.
“We took into account the post COVID scenario and have adjusted the valuation of some of the businesses. Hospitality, it’s a no brainer, is one of the highly impacted sectors. Airbnb has downgraded its valuation and we have taken a conservative in-line approach of reducing the valuation in terms of the nearest comparable data,” said Anas Rahman Junaid, Chief Researcher and MD of Hurran Report India.

]]>Unilever’s hygiene goods like sanitizers and disinfectants are used to keep the hotels and the rooms clean and free from germs. In this terror times, OYO has initialized this plan to make their hotel stays safe and effective.
The plan includes minimal contact, enhanced credibility toppings, and constant cleansing of the areas. The guests will be given a hygiene kit and staff will also be provided with cleaning supplies. The Unilever brands include Lifebuoy, Domex, Sunlight, and Cif. While booking the rooms, the pages will display the hygiene protocols used.
Further to make their guests experience a much safer stay, they have new protocols to match the “new normal”. Sanitized common areas, hygiene products for guests, deep cleaning and disinfecting high touch zones, restricted housekeeping activities, perfect cleansing of linens and laundry, and in-room dining are their new changes in maintaining good and safe service.
Ritesh Agarwal, the Founder, and group CEO, OYO adds, “As the world begins to travel again, we must all collectively ensure that health and safety remain the absolute priority. The scientific expertise of Unilever and assurance of their brands Lifebuoy, Domex, Sunlight, and Cif are second to none and we are confident that our guests will have a quality and stress-free experience with ‘OYO Sanitised Stays’ with Unilever’s leading home and personal hygiene products. We’re pleased that by partnering with Unilever and providing their trusted products, we can help customers, as well as our staff, stay as safe as possible. With our committed asset owners, we are ready to host consumers across the world and we promise to give our customers the confidence to enjoy the OYO experience as we help drive higher standards in hygiene”
Sanjiv Mehta, Chairman and Managing Director of Hindustan Unilever said, “With Hindustan Unilever’s long history in India, we are determined to do our part to protect lives and livelihoods and are glad to have found a strong partner in OYO who shares this vision. Through this partnership, Unilever is pleased to be able to help, through our known and trusted home and personal hygiene brands and education on correct use. We remain committed to improving the health and wellbeing of millions across the globe, and keeping our communities safe during these times.”

]]>Brought into the paper by Oyo’s in-house brand team, the campaign has been running successfully across the brand’s social media platforms such as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, LinkedIn, YouTube, and OTT.
The video captures the instances of the new normal way of living. The film shows a tea vendor struggling to open the shutter of his little shop after months of lockdown. Following this, a young passerby takes a minute out of his own schedule to help the old shopkeeper lift the shutter once again. Through the film runs a campaign safety precautions practiced by both the protagonists have been given the prime importance.
Oyo claims that the campaign is been aimed at building trust as it goes onto highlight Oyo’s ‘Sanitised Stays’ initiative, under which the hotel chain has taken several precautionary measures to maintain the highest standard of hygiene, cleanliness, and minimal-touch standard operating procedures to welcome guests back safely.
Living responsibly, maintaining adequate distance, offering safe, sanitized experiences is par for the course today, Mayur Hola, head of global brand – Oyo Hotels & Homes, said. “It is the responsibility of each individual and business to help each other during such times. We wanted to be optimistic about our messaging. We are all nirbhar (dependent) on each other to be atmanirbhar (independent). It is only through this that India will rise again,” he added.
